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ction in Your Home

Water damage can be sneaky, but there are often warning signs that show a problem behind the scenes.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ger issues down the line.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your home can show moisture buildup behind walls. Don’t ignore it, this could be a sign of water damage or mold growth.

Warped or Discolored Wood

Wood that’s warped, buckled, or discolored can be a sign of water damage. This is especially true if the wood is near a source of moisture, like a bathroom or kitchen.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on ceilings or walls can show a hidden leak or water damage behind the scenes. Don’t assume it’s just a cosmetic issue, it could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Unusual Noises or Sounds

Unusual noises or sounds in your home, like creaking or groaning, can show water damage or shifting foundations. This is especially true if the sounds are coming from a specific area or room.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of moisture buildup or water damage behind the scenes. This is especially true if the peeling is widespread or in a specific area.

Swollen or Rusted Fixtures

Swollen or rusted fixtures, like toilets or sinks, can show water damage or leaks behind the scenes. Don’t ignore it, this could be a sign of a bigger problem.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ost In Atlantis, FL

The cost of Behind Wall Water Extraction can vary a lot based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Atlantis, FL. These estimates are based on real-world scenarios and should give you a general idea of what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, type of equipment used, and number of technicians required.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Type and extent of sanitizing required, number of affected areas.

Keep in mind that these estimates are based on typical scenarios and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a detailed, on-site assessment to give you a more accurate quote.
